数控铣床圆宏程序是一种在数控铣床上实现复杂圆弧加工的重要编程方法。通过运用圆宏程序,编程人员可以轻松实现圆弧的精确加工,提高生产效率,降低加工成本。本文将从圆宏程序的基本概念、编程方法以及应用实例等方面进行阐述。
圆宏程序,即宏程序,是一种基于G代码的高级编程语言。在数控铣床上,圆宏程序可以实现对圆弧、椭圆、抛物线等曲线的加工。与传统编程方法相比,圆宏程序具有编程简单、易于理解、易于修改等优点。
一、圆宏程序的基本概念
1. 圆弧定义:圆弧是圆的一部分,由圆心、半径、起点、终点和圆弧长度等要素组成。
2. 圆宏程序指令:圆宏程序指令是圆宏程序的基本元素,用于描述圆弧的加工过程。常见的圆宏程序指令有G90、G91、G17、G18、G19、I、J、K等。
3. 圆宏程序变量:圆宏程序变量是圆宏程序中的变量,用于存储圆弧加工过程中的各种参数,如圆心坐标、半径、起点坐标等。
二、圆宏程序的编程方法
1. 确定圆弧要素:在编程前,首先需要确定圆弧的要素,如圆心坐标、半径、起点坐标等。
2. 编写圆宏程序:根据圆弧要素,编写圆宏程序。编写过程中,需注意以下几点:
(1)正确选择圆宏程序指令,确保圆弧加工的准确性。
(2)合理设置圆宏程序变量,方便后续修改和调整。
(3)合理分配程序段,提高编程效率。
3. 验证圆宏程序:编写完成后,需对圆宏程序进行验证,确保其能够正确执行。
三、圆宏程序的应用实例
1. 圆弧加工:通过圆宏程序,可以实现对圆弧的精确加工,提高加工质量。
2. 椭圆加工:利用圆宏程序,可以实现椭圆的加工,满足各种复杂形状的需求。
3. 抛物线加工:圆宏程序同样适用于抛物线的加工,满足各类曲面加工需求。
4. 优化加工路径:通过圆宏程序,可以优化加工路径,提高加工效率。
数控铣床圆宏程序在复杂圆弧加工中具有重要作用。掌握圆宏程序的编程方法和应用技巧,有助于提高编程效率、降低加工成本、提高加工质量。在实际应用中,编程人员应根据具体加工需求,灵活运用圆宏程序,充分发挥其优势。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。